ABOUT US

North Coast Football Zone Inc. (NCF) is the peak body for football across the North Coast of New South Wales, administering competitions, player development, and community engagement programs for more than 6,000 participants across 24 clubs. We are passionate about growing the game at grassroots and elite levels, and we work closely with clubs, schools, and community groups to ensure football remains the most inclusive and accessible sport in our region.

Responsibilities

THE ROLE

We are seeking a motivated and skilled Sports Development Officer to join our team. This position plays a key role in implementing player and coach development programs, delivering community engagement initiatives, and supporting the growth and sustainability of football across our region.
Reporting to the General Manager, you will be responsible for developing and delivering structured football programs, liaising with clubs and schools, and supporting talent pathways for youth players.

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Plan, deliver, and evaluate player development programs across all age groups, including talent identification and pathway initiatives.
  • Support the implementation of coach education and mentoring programs.
  • Engage with schools, community groups, and clubs to grow participation and deliver grassroots programs.
  • Organise and conduct clinics, workshops, and promotional events to encourage involvement in football.
  • Monitor and report on participation and development outcomes to management and stakeholders.
  • Assist in the delivery of competitions and representative programs, ensuring alignment with Football Australia and Northern NSW Football frameworks.
  • Promote inclusion, diversity, and accessibility in all football development activities.
  • Develop and implement strategic participation plans in line with Football Australia and Northern NSW Football policies.
  • Contribute to the development of long-term growth strategies for football in the region.
  • Ensure all programs comply with child safety legislation, member protection policies, and Work Health and Safety (WHS) standards.
  • Monitor and enforce compliance with competition regulations and codes of conduct.
  • Collect, analyse, and report on participation statistics and performance metrics for players, coaches, and programs.
  • Prepare annual development reports for stakeholders and funding bodies.
  • Establish and maintain partnerships with schools, community groups, and local councils to expand football participation.
  • Represent North Coast Football at regional and state-level forums, advocating for local football development needs.
  • Work closely with our communications manager by delivering media, marketing, and promotional activities to raise awareness and participation in football.
  • Oversee the logistics and coordination of tournaments, and festivals of football.
  • Liaise with referees, volunteers, and club officials to ensure smooth delivery of events.
